Installing the requirements defined for example 1 in its requirements.txt file can lead to the creation of an environment which is unable to execute the example.

on python 3.8 the environment can be solved as in the attached details.

This environment leads to the following execution error

-> % snakemake -c 1 all       
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/home/matthew/src/mpol-example/01-generate-mock-baselines/.venv/bin/snakemake", line 10, in <module>
    sys.exit(main())
  File "/home/matthew/src/mpol-example/01-generate-mock-baselines/.venv/lib/python3.8/site-packages/snakemake/__init__.py", line 2736, in main
    parser = get_argument_parser()
  File "/home/matthew/src/mpol-example/01-generate-mock-baselines/.venv/lib/python3.8/site-packages/snakemake/__init__.py", line 1607, in get_argument_parser
    lp_solvers = pulp.list_solvers(onlyAvailable=True)
AttributeError: module 'pulp' has no attribute 'list_solvers'

which appears to be tied to pulp versioning. Indeed requiring pulp<2.8.0 does solve this issue however it is up to the user to make this determination and manually download pulp.

It could be more helpful if pulp is already pinned with this version requirement if the user is intended to run snakemake to produce mock visibility data.
